An Act Designating Various Days And Months.
In terms of state laws, the enactment of SB00458 would amend existing statutes to ensure these newly designated observances are recognized at the state level, influencing how schools and governmental bodies commemorate these days. For instance, the bill prescribes that suitable exercises may be held in the State Capitol and other designated locations, thereby incorporating these observances into the state's public calendar. This means that educational institutions are encouraged to acknowledge these days, potentially integrating them into curricula and public celebrations.
SB00458 is a legislative act focused on the official designation of various days and months in honor of significant cultural and historical events. This bill would introduce new observances such as Indigenous Peoples' Day, which will occur on the last Friday of September, Lobster Roll Day, and multiple days dedicated to raising awareness for specific health and historical issues. The aim of these designations is to foster public recognition and education regarding the contributions of diverse communities and historical events within the state.
